The Cellvizio Dual Band incorporates color into the state of the art in vivo molecular imaging system. This allows researchers to visualize both invaluable anatomical and functional information. The company is unveiling the new product at the World Molecular Imaging Congress, taking place in Dublin, September 5th to 8th.

"With the Cellvizio Dual Band, we can now offer laboratories additional information about live, in vivo cellular interaction that will provide researchers with the ability to observe anatomical and functional activity as it happens. The ability to see and monitor internal physiological processes at the cellular level helps researchers gain new understanding of the root causes of disease and disorders," said Sacha Loiseau, Ph.D., CEO and Founder of Mauna Kea Technologies. "This represents an important milestone for the company and demonstrates our ongoing commitment to remain at the forefront of innovation in the imaging market."

In vivo small animal imaging is used in pre-clinical research at academic institutions and biotechnological and pharmaceutical companies. Such experiments play a key role in neurological research of the deep brain and peripheral nerves, especially in the research of degenerative diseases such as Alzheimer's and Parkinson's. Other applications of Cellvizio Dual Band include cancer, cardiovascular, stem cell research, gene delivery and tissue engineering research.

The Cellvizio Dual Band offers researchers enhanced analysis opportunities through the utilization of contrasti agents while maintaining the same ground-breaking microscopic resolution as the family of Cellvizio probes used clinically today.

 

 

The system features:

  • Real time, Simultaneous imaging at 488 nm and 660 nm
  • A broad range of flexible microprobes for diverse and combined applications
  • Quantitative, single photon counting
  • Acquire, Process, Quantify and Export
  • A new, intuitive user interface

Cellvizio Lab provides mini-invasive access any organ or tissue thanks to its ground-breaking micro-invasive microprobes. The applications range from cancer research to neuroscience, and include diverse subjects such as immunology, inflammation, functional imaging, or biomarker distribution.

Cellvizio Dual Band in vivo monitors colocalization and highlights cellular interactions as well as structure-function correlations.

Thanks to its widely used wavelengths, Cellvizio is compatible with many fluorescent dyes and proteins. Molecular markers like AvB3 Integrin dyes, Sytox Green, GCaMP3, (Neuronal function imaging) are just a few examples.

Technical Specifications

 

 

 

Cellvizio® Dual Band

Excitation Wavelengths
Laser 1: 488 nm
Laser 2: 660 nm
Collection Bandwidths
505 - 700 nm
680 - 900 nm
Temporal Resolution
9 frames per second
Signal Encoding
14 bits
Image Export
.png, .bmp, . jpeg, .tiff, .mhd
Movie Export
.avi, .mpeg, .mp4, .swf, 
Power Requirements
150 W (110 - 240 V)
Laser Class
2M
Size and Weight
480 x 260 x 500 mm, 28 kg
Included Software
Cellvizio Dual Software - Cellvizio Dual Viewer
